Jimmy Hoffa disappeared 40 years ago today
Published 10:13 am Thursday, July 30, 2015
(AP) — On this date in 1975, former Teamsters union president Jimmy Hoffa disappeared in suburban Detroit; although presumed dead, his remains have never been found.
The New York Daily News is reporting this morning (http://nydn.us/1VOgZ5c) that a former mob boss said authorities were on the right track when they searched a toxic waste dump in New Jersey. The most credible theory on the Hoffa disappearance is that he was killed on a farm in Michigan, and the body was driven to the toxic dump in New Jersey, where it was put into a 55-gallon drum and buried.
